排序
c++怎么進(jìn)行單元測(cè)試
在c++++中進(jìn)行單元測(cè)試可以使用google test、boost.test和catch2等框架。具體步驟包括:1. 編寫測(cè)試用例,2. 運(yùn)行測(cè)試,3. 分析結(jié)果。使用google test編寫測(cè)試用例如下:#include int add(int a...
如何使用OpenSSL在Linux上進(jìn)行數(shù)據(jù)簽名
利用OpenSSL在Linux上執(zhí)行數(shù)據(jù)簽名的操作流程如下: 第一步:創(chuàng)建密鑰對(duì) 開始時(shí),需要構(gòu)建一個(gè)私鑰與一個(gè)公鑰。私鑰用來(lái)簽名,而公鑰則用于確認(rèn)簽名的真實(shí)性。openssl genpkey -algorithm RSA -...
GIMP在Debian上如何批量處理圖片
在Debian系統(tǒng)中利用GIMP進(jìn)行批量處理圖片,可以通過(guò)Python腳本的方式實(shí)現(xiàn)。盡管GIMP本身并未提供直接的批量操作功能,但借助命令行調(diào)用與腳本編寫,可以輕松完成相關(guān)任務(wù)。下面將介紹一個(gè)基礎(chǔ)方...
如何解決Laravel項(xiàng)目中推送通知的問(wèn)題?使用berkayk/onesignal-laravel可以!
可以通過(guò)一下地址學(xué)習(xí)composer:學(xué)習(xí)地址 在開發(fā)一個(gè)laravel項(xiàng)目時(shí),我遇到了一個(gè)棘手的問(wèn)題:如何高效地向用戶發(fā)送推送通知。最初,我嘗試了一些基本的方法,但發(fā)現(xiàn)它們不夠靈活和高效。每次都...
PHP中JSON如何解碼?
在php中進(jìn)行json解碼可以使用json_decode函數(shù)。1) 使用json_decode($jsonstring)解碼為對(duì)象,或傳遞true作為第二個(gè)參數(shù)解碼為關(guān)聯(lián)數(shù)組。2) 使用json_last_error和json_last_error_msg處理解碼錯(cuò)...
Linux Sniffer如何識(shí)別惡意軟件
Linux Sniffer本質(zhì)上并非專為檢測(cè)惡意軟件設(shè)計(jì)的軟件,而是一款網(wǎng)絡(luò)流量監(jiān)測(cè)與分析工具,能夠抓取并解析網(wǎng)絡(luò)數(shù)據(jù)包,協(xié)助網(wǎng)絡(luò)管理者發(fā)現(xiàn)可能存在的網(wǎng)絡(luò)攻擊及安全隱患。不過(guò),當(dāng)與其他工具和方...
Linux與Unix發(fā)展史與Linux的現(xiàn)狀
linux背景介紹 1.1 發(fā)展史 Linux從何而來(lái)?Linux是如何發(fā)展的?要解釋清楚Linux還要從UNIX說(shuō)起。 UNIX的發(fā)展史 1968年,來(lái)自通用電氣公司、貝爾實(shí)驗(yàn)室和麻省理工學(xué)院的研究人員開發(fā)了一種名為Mu...
Linux Xrender如何處理復(fù)雜的圖形變換
在Linux操作系統(tǒng)中,Xrender是一個(gè)用于實(shí)現(xiàn)圖形渲染的庫(kù),它能夠處理各種復(fù)雜的圖形變換。下面介紹的是使用Xrender執(zhí)行復(fù)雜圖形變換的基本流程: 1. 初始化Xrender環(huán)境 首先需要初始化Xrender庫(kù)...
Linux中如何掛載網(wǎng)絡(luò)共享
本文介紹幾種在Linux系統(tǒng)中掛載網(wǎng)絡(luò)共享的常用方法,助您輕松訪問(wèn)遠(yuǎn)程文件。 方法一:使用 mount 命令 這是最直接的方法,適用于SMB/CIFS和NFS共享。 掛載SMB/CIFS共享: sudo mount -t cifs //...
Java中內(nèi)部類的作用是什么 詳解Java四種內(nèi)部類的使用場(chǎng)景
內(nèi)部類是在另一個(gè)類中定義的類,主要用于封裝和組織代碼。java中有四種內(nèi)部類:成員內(nèi)部類、靜態(tài)內(nèi)部類、局部?jī)?nèi)部類和匿名內(nèi)部類。1. 成員內(nèi)部類作為外部類的成員存在,能訪問(wèn)外部類的非靜態(tài)成...